Strong’s Definition

"new", i.e., (of persons) youthful, or (of things) fresh; figuratively, regenerate

Etymology & Derivation

including the comparative νεότερος <pronunciation strongs="neh-o'-ter-os"/>; a primary word

KJV Usage

new, young

Detailed Definition

From Thayer’s Greek Lexicon outline.

  • 1.recently born, young, youthful
  • 2.new
